The porta cools are easily repaired, but cheaper to buy motors pumps everything but the media filters, those are best bought from manufacturer, and there not cheap. But they will actually drop temperature 30 degrees below ambient temperatures. But if you don't care about close to 4 grand for the both of them. They can easily be improved above the original poor grade of components that were from factory. Just take a few minutes to collect the data from the tags on the electric motor, pump, and the rest of it is available from home depot are Lowe's to get them working. Media is only thing exclusively from manufacturer, and unless what you have is totally trashed, they can be cleaned up and made to work correctly if you set up water flow for each fan speed, and it won't increase the humidity that much, because of the cooling effect is real, and 30 degrees below actual temperature is a blessing for any mechanic are welder I know.

The average relative humidity in Florida renders evaporative cooling almost useless. You’ll never see the numbers you claim. I live in Houston and it’s the same here. In arid dry areas they do awesome

@@Rubandent82 well I am due north of you NE of Dallas, and while my relative humidity isn't quite as high as ya'll are. We do reach fairly high humidity percentage, and if you set the air to water ratio up correctly. You will see significant drop in temperature in the immediate area in front of the fan. If you do what 99% of the people do is crank the water wide open totally saturating the media, and once happens it's over, because your actually blowing droplets of water across the room onto everything directly in front of the fan. Then depending on the fan speed, and how much dirt has accumulated inside the media will determine the CFM's as well as the percentage of water droplets in the air stream. It's actually really easy to set the amount of water flow up those systems, if you read the owners manual. I not sure where Porta Cools competition is based out of, but their deep in the heart of East Texas right on the Louisiana border, with Toledo Bend as the boundary between the two states, and the average humidity there is probably equal to northern Florida's. But no one bothers to read how to setup the machines, and they never flush the media out properly, are clean the mud out of the bottom of the sump, and then it is spread throughout the media, coats the fan blades ruducing the amount of air they capable of moving. Combination of errors typically leads to short service life, and unhappy customers. 40 plus years in hvac, and first hand knowledge of how they work best in humid regions of Texas.
